SSL uses public-key cryptography to secure transmissions over the Internet.  Your browser will send a message via SSL to the MedSource-SW server.  MedSource-SW responds by sending a certificate, then generates a random session key which is used to encrypt data traveling between your browser and our server.  This session key is encrypted using the MedSource-SWs public key and sent back to the server.  MedSource-SW decrypts this message using its private key, and then uses the session key for the remainder of the communication. By using the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) we can protect data in the following ways:

Authentication - This ensures that you are communicating with the correct server, and prevents another computer from presenting itself as MedSource-SW.

Data integrity - This process verifies that the information sent by you to our server was not altered during the transfer. The system will detect if data was added or deleted after you sent the message.  If any tampering has occurred, the connection will be dropped.

Encryption - This is the process of transferring data into coded language.  All information sent via the Internet to us using Encryption becomes a string of unrecognizable numbers before entering the Internet.  Both MedSource-SW's server and the browser you use, understand the mathematical formulas, called algorithms that turn your session into numeric code, and back again to meaningful information.  When you begin a session, your computer and our system agree on a random number that serves as the key for the rest of the transaction. Use of Cookies

When you visit our site, you can browse and access important information without revealing your identity. In order to improve our site, we use "cookies" to track your visit. A cookie is a small amount of data that is transferred to your browser by a web server and can only be read by the server that gave it to you. It functions as your "identification card," and enables us to record your passwords, purchases, and preferences. It cannot be executed as code or deliver viruses.
Most browsers are initially set to accept cookies. You can set your browser to notify you when you receive a cookie, giving you the chance to decide whether to accept it. (For some web pages that require authorization, cookies are not optional. Visitors choosing not to accept cookies will probably not be able to access those pages).
